Jur, Jus, Jud=law;justice
|
A | B |
abjure (v) | to give up on rights; to recant |
judge (n) | a person chosen to interpret laws decide on a winner, or settle a controversy |
jurisdiction (n) | the territory or land in which justice and laws are administered and followed |
jurist (n) | an expert in law |
jury (n) | a group of people sworn to abide by the laws to determine the truth |
just (adj) | lawful; fair |
justice (n) | fairness; rightfulness |
justification (n) | the fact that is said to prove that something is true |
justify (v) | to prove; to offer |
perjury (v) | to break the law by lying; to break a formal promise; to break an oath |
-ist, -or, -ar, -er | these suffixes mean "a person who..." |
JUR | a root that means "law or justice" |
DICT | a root that means "speak" |
